“Компонент будет монтировать крючки” Ответ

Как использовать ComponentDidMount в функциональном компоненте

// passing an empty array as second argument triggers the callback in useEffect
// only after the initial render thus replicating `componentDidMount` lifecycle behaviour
useEffect(() => {
  if(!props.fetched) {
 	 props.fetchRules();
  }
  console.log('mount it!');
}, []);

// componentDidUpdate
useEffect({
	your code here
}) 

// For componentDidUpdate
useEffect(() => {
  // Your code here
}, [yourDependency]);

// For componentWillUnmount
useEffect(() => {
  // componentWillUnmount
  return () => {
     // Your code here
  }
}, [yourDependency]);
Salo Hopeless

заменить компонент Whitlmount на крючки

useEffect(() => {
	//will be called on every load
})

useEffect(() => {
	//will be called on component mount
  window.addEventListener('mousemove', () => {});

  // returned function will be called on component unmount 
  return () => {
    window.removeEventListener('mousemove', () => {})
  }
}, []) // <---- empty array at end will cause to only run on first load
Exuberant Eel

ComponentwillunMount Hooks

useEffect(() => {
  window.addEventListener('mousemove', () => {});

  // returned function will be called on component unmount 
  return () => {
    window.removeEventListener('mousemove', () => {})
  }
}, [])
Agreeable Antelope

React Hook будет установлен

const useComponentWillMount = (func: (params?: any) => any) => useMemo(func, []);
TindyC

Компонент будет монтировать крючки

  useMemo(() => { }
    }, []);
Tough Toad

Ответы похожие на “Компонент будет монтировать крючки”

Вопросы похожие на “Компонент будет монтировать крючки”

Больше похожих ответов на “Компонент будет монтировать крючки” по JavaScript

Смотреть популярные ответы по языку

Смотреть другие языки программирования